Miller Faces Lifetime Ban

After failing yet another drug test for performance enhancing substances, Big Baby Miller’s fight scheduled for July 9th against Jerry Forrest has officially been cancelled.

Last year, in a women’s fight that was extremely anticipated between multi-division champ Amanda Serrano and Brooklyn’s own Heather “Heat” Hardy, and after Serrano convincingly defeated her opponent, a urine sample came up positive for a type of PED.

That is not the type of personality and character exhbitited in the fight game and I would challenge any promoter to turn down working with anyone of this nature, not just a Jerrell Miller.

Boxing royalty the likes of Andre Ward has called for a lifetime ban from the sport, while his old promoter Eddie Hearn proclaimed Miller’s career over after the latest spell.

If for nothing else in his depressingly wasted career, Jarrell “Big Baby” Miller gave us the fight of 2019 (in which he didn’t participate) and what will go down as one of boxings biggest upsets in history between Andy Ruiz and Anthony Joshua.
